But the cruel reality of college football is that only a handful of those teams have a legitimate chance of winning the 2017 College Football Playoff. Last year the Ohio State Buckeyes became the first team to land a spot in the CFP without winning a conference title. They likely won’t have to worry about vaulting that hurdle this season, as the Buckeyes are so stacked with talented players that they are the overwhelming Big Ten favorite and a near lock to earn a CFP berth again.
